Hi Jochen, On 2012-11-04 21:28, Jochen Hein wrote: > It seems, that Debian doesn't handle idea keys here. I re-ran the > configure and had to restart cyrus manually. > Franz Skale also reported this problem with my latest update to cyrus-imapd - it's now fixed for real (see #1158[1]). > In the mail-Logs I see now (multiple times): > > ,---- > | Nov 4 21:16:01 jupiter imap[11352]: IOERROR: opening > | /var/lib/imap/user_deny.db: No such file or directory > `---- > This is actually on the debug level, and somewhat of an upstream "problem" - it is not critical in any way, and should only occur once per daemon child process startup. > And in auth.log I see: > > ,---- > | Nov 4 21:21:19 jupiter pop3[11456]: _sasl_plugin_load failed on > | sasl_canonuser_init for plugin: ldapdb > | Nov 4 21:21:19 jupiter pop3[11456]: auxpropfunc error invalid > parameter > | supplied > | Nov 4 21:21:19 jupiter pop3[11456]: _sasl_plugin_load failed on > | sasl_auxprop_plug_init for plugin: ldapdb > | Nov 4 21:21:19 jupiter pop3[11456]: canonuserfunc error -7 > | Nov 4 21:21:19 jupiter pop3[11456]: _sasl_plugin_load failed on > | sasl_canonuser_init for plugin: ldapdb > `---- > This is somewhat of a curiosity - are you in fact using POP at all?
